A creature of the purest evil. Stealing the souls of the living to feed itself. Rarely seen, or those who see it never tell the tale.

Soul Stealer
Aberration/Outsider
Hit dice:10d8+10(55hp)

Number in a group: This creature rarely travels with another one. Due to getting less souls this way. Although if commanded by an outside for (more to that later) it may travel in packs of 2-6.

Size:Medium

AC: 20 give or take.

Alignment: Chaotic Evil

Bab:+10 for grapples.

Saves: +15 will and reflex/ +10 Fortitude.

Stats:
Strength:20
Dexterity:16
Wisdom:12
Intelligence:15
Constitution:13
Charisma:6

Feats: Improved grapple. Improved iniative.

Skills: Spot:16, Move silently and Hide:20

Special Abilities: Stealer of Souls. Shadow Walker. In-Human Grip. Paralyzing gaze. Shifting Grapple.

This creature is Dazzled in sunlight and avoids it.

Paralyzing gaze: A gaze attack, the target must succeed with a will save of 25 or be paralyzed. The target cannot make a grapple check against being grappled for this round but can make a grapple check on the rounds after this. The Soul Stealer always grapples the paralyzed creature, usually being the largest threat. Creatures with no eyes are immune to this ability.

In-Human Grip: The grapple of the Soul Stealer may only be broken with a successful grapple check with a DC of 25-30 give or take. Or a strength check of 25-30 give or take.

Stealer of Souls: If the Soul Stealer grapples a character for more than 2 rounds. The character must succeed a Will save, if this is failed, the target must make a Fortitude save (DC's to come later) or lose it's soul. Storing it in a crystal worn around it's neck. The person/creature who's soul is stolen remains alive, but will not do anything. If the crystal is broken, the soul is released. The crystal must be broken withing 2 weeks, after this the process can only be reversed with Wish or Limited Wish. This ability may be used on outsiders as a full round action. On an un-dead creature as a standard action.

Shadow Walker: As a Standard Action the Soul Stealer may dis-appear. Similar to the Dimension Door spell, Healing 1d6 damage and appearing from a puddle of water or a shadow. The re-appearance may be only within a 100 foot area. Creatures with Blind-sense or true seeing can see a shadowy figure moving to where it will appear when this ability is used.

Shifting grapple. When grappling an opponent, any nearby creatures can make attacks against the soul stealer. If the soul stealer passes a reflex check equal to the attackers attack roll. The grappled creature is hit instead.
Appearance:A pale blue skinned humanoid wearing a blue crystal around it's neck. It walks on four legs. Has long black hair draped over its face.

Combat: It appears from a shadow or puddle of water attempting to grapple an enemy, in-order to steal it's soul. After this, it attempts to escape using the Shadow Walker ability. If it considers the challenge too great it escapes.

creature ability DCs are not just arbitrarily assigned, they are generally (DC 10 + 1/2 creature HD + Charisma modifier). so your paralyzing gaze ability would have a DC of 10 + 5 - 2 = 13. ways of increasing this would be changing the ability score it is based on (constitution is another common one) or increasing its hit dice or the ability score it is based on. there is also an "ability focus" feat which gives +2 to the DC.

your "inhuman grip" ability should just give the creature a +4 or so (this number you can decide, but pick a number, don't just say "give or take") bonus to grappling checks.

if you want it to have AC 20, you have to say why. it has 10 base (every creature does), +3 from Dexterity. that means you'd want to give it +7 natural armor. if it's the dodgey type, instead of giving it natural armor, you could increase its Dexterity.
